A chemical is any material or combination important whose function is to avoid, snuff out, or ward off insects or to regulate plants. There are significant advantages to chemical usage. Cooper & Hans sum up these advantages as main and second. Main advantages include enhanced crop and animals quality and enhanced plant and animals yields.

In the short-range, chemicals reduce waste of crops, land, water, time, and other valuable sources. It has been approximated that investing around $10 billion in chemicals every year saves concerning $40 billion in plants.


Further, some chemicals induce immunotoxicity in people which might lead to immunosuppression, hypersensitivity (allergies), autoimmune diseases, and inflammation; youngsters may be especially vulnerable to the adverse impacts of being subjected to pesticides. People that function routinely with pesticides, such as farmers, are at higher danger of cancer cells. Hundreds of non-lethal poisonings and cancer cells instances annually are attributable to pesticides.

While they boost plant and animals outcomes, chemicals also harm human and ecological wellness. To minimize the negative outcomes of chemicals, Arias-Estvez et al. advise chemicals be really little to not hazardous other than to the target parasite. Growths to pesticide solution and usage, such as microbially obtained pesticides and accuracy band spraying, may additionally minimize the damaging results of chemicals.

A word about words: several of us believe of pesticides as being equivalent to insecticides, yet the term is really much wider. "Pesticides" includes products created to eliminate anything viewed as a bug insects, weeds, fungi and other disease-causing organisms, even rodents.


Chemicals are additionally progressively presumed of being endocrine disrupters, an awful classification of chemicals that can create a wide array of problems from cancer cells to miscarriage to immune system troubles.
